Race in Fielding
The most populous races in Fielding are White / Caucasian (630 | 95.7%), Hispanic or Latino (78 | 11.8%), and Some other Race (12 | 1.8%).
Race | # Population | % Population |
Asian | 0 | 0.0% |
Black / African American | 5 | 0.8% |
Hawaiian / Pacific | 0 | 0.0% |
Hispanic or Latino | 78 | 11.8% |
Native / Alaskan | 0 | 0.0% |
White / Caucasian | 630 | 95.7% |
Two or more Races | 11 | 1.7% |
Some other Race | 12 | 1.8% |
Total | 658 | 100.0% |

Families and Households in Fielding
Median Family Size in Fielding
The median family size in Fielding is 4.05 persons per family, with single female/mother families (15 | 9.9%) accounting for the largest median family size of 4.53 persons per family. On the other hand, single male/father families (8 | 5.3%) represent the smallest median family size with 3.50 persons per family.
Family Type | # Families | Family Size |
Married-Couple | 129 (84.9%) | 4.02 |
Single Male/Father | 8 (5.3%) | 3.50 |
Single Female/Mother | 15 (9.9%) | 4.53 |
Total Families | 152 (100.0%) | 4.05 |

Income in Fielding
Income Overview in Fielding
Per Capita Income in Fielding is $24,412, while median incomes of families and households are $80,714 and $75,000 respectively.
Characteristic | Number | Measure |
Per Capita Income | 658 | $24,412 |
Median Family Income | 152 | $80,714 |
Mean Family Income | 152 | $95,115 |
Median Household Income | 172 | $75,000 |
Mean Household Income | 172 | $88,221 |
Income Deficit | 152 | $0 |
Wage / Income Gap (%) | 658 | 30.47% |
Wage / Income Gap ($) | 658 | 69.53¢ per $1 |
Gini / Inequality Index | 658 | 0.38 |
Earnings by Sex in Fielding
Average Earnings in Fielding are $36,625, $43,594 for men and $30,313 for women, a difference of 30.5%.
Sex | Number | Average Earnings |
Male | 182 (60.5%) | $43,594 |
Female | 119 (39.5%) | $30,313 |
Total | 301 (100.0%) | $36,625 |

Employment Characteristics in Fielding
Employment by Class of Employer in Fielding
Among the 251 employed individuals in Fielding, private company employees (161 | 64.1%), self-employed (not incorporated) (27 | 10.8%), and self-employed (incorporated) (18 | 7.2%) make up the most common classes of employment.
Employer Class | # Employees | % Employees |
Private Company Employees | 161 | 64.1% |
Self-Employed (Incorporated) | 18 | 7.2% |
Self-Employed (Not Incorporated) | 27 | 10.8% |
Not-for-profit Organizations | 13 | 5.2% |
Local Government Employees | 16 | 6.4% |
State Government Employees | 10 | 4.0% |
Federal Government Employees | 6 | 2.4% |
Unpaid Family Workers | 0 | 0.0% |
Total | 251 | 100.0% |
Employment Status by Age in Fielding
According to the labor force statistics for Fielding, out of the total population over 16 years of age (459), 62.1% or 285 individuals are in the labor force, with 9.5% or 27 of them unemployed. The age group with the highest labor force participation rate is 25 to 29 years, with 90.7% or 39 individuals in the labor force. Within the labor force, the 25 to 29 years age range has the highest percentage of unemployed individuals, with 38.5% or 15 of them being unemployed.
Age Bracket | In Labor Force | Unemployed |
16 to 19 Years | 19 (47.5%) | 0 (0.0%) |
20 to 24 Years | 31 (75.6%) | 0 (0.0%) |
25 to 29 Years | 39 (90.7%) | 15 (38.5%) |
30 to 34 Years | 22 (66.7%) | 2 (9.1%) |
35 to 44 Years | 56 (88.9%) | 0 (0.0%) |
45 to 54 Years | 50 (78.1%) | 0 (0.0%) |
55 to 59 Years | 19 (48.7%) | 1 (5.3%) |
60 to 64 Years | 39 (69.6%) | 7 (17.9%) |
65 to 74 Years | 9 (28.1%) | 2 (22.2%) |
75 Years and over | 1 (2.1%) | 0 (0.0%) |
Total | 285 (62.1%) | 27 (9.5%) |
